0x00007FF79A51222C 处(位于 big work.exe 中)引发的异常: 0xC0000005: 读取位置 0xFFFFFFFFFFFFFFFF 时发生访问冲突。
时间: 2023-11-15 17:06:44 浏览: 44
根据提供的引用内容,0xC0000005是一个异常错误代码,它表示访问冲突。该错误代码有几个位可以设置或清除来识别错误的类型。
根据引用中的代码注释,我们可以知道以下位的含义:
- 第0位(bit 0)指示是否发生了页错误,0表示没有页找到,1表示保护错误。
- 第1位(bit 1)指示访问类型,0表示读访问,1表示写访问。
- 第2位(bit 2)指示访问模式,0表示内核模式访问,1表示用户模式访问。
- 第3位(bit 3)指示是否检测到保留位的使用。
- 第4位(bit 4)指示错误是否是指令获取错误。
根据提供的异常信息0xC0000005,我们可以知道:
- 读取位置0xFFFFFFFFFFFFFFFF表示在访问地址0xFFFFFFFFFFFFFFFF时发生了访问冲突。
根据引用和,在用户空间中,有效地址范围是从0x0到0x00007ffffffff000。而内核地址范围是从0xffff800000000000到0xffffffffffffffff。
因此,根据提供的信息,异常0xC0000005发生在用户空间中的地址0x00007FF79A51222C,读取位置为0xFFFFFFFFFFFFFFFF。 <span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[CVE-2017-11176: A step-by-step Linux Kernel exploitation (part 4/4)](https://blog.csdn.net/weixin_42177005/article/details/104234951)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]